Daisy Scout Song

At each of our meetings we will start by singing the Daisy Scout song and reciting the Scout Law. We have listed these things below so that you can practice with your daughter. The song is sang to the tune of "I'm a Little Teapot."

Song (with motions):

I'm a little Daisy, standing tall (stand up real tall)

I'm a Daisy, friend to all (waive to friends)

I'm a Daisy, helping every day (hands out with palms up)

Living my life the Girl Scout Way (give the Girl Scout sign)
